Emaka Rollas, the National President of the Actors Guild of Nigeria (AGN), is currently in a heated argument with Regina Daniels and her mother, Rita Daniels. This is because he recently tried to address the issues surrounding the actress’s troubled marriage to billionaire politician Ned Nwoko.
Rollas, in a post on his Instagram page, called out other well-known actors for not speaking out about Regina Daniels’ bad practice. Rollas named Jide Kosoko, Sanni Danji, Okey Bakassi, Charles Inojie, and Chinyere Wilfred as people who have seen Regina Daniels allegedly using drugs on movie sets.
Rollas said he owed it to himself, the Guild, and the public to convey the truth openly and responsibly about what he called “many allegations, misconceptions, and unnecessary accusations that have been circulating,” according to Saturday Vanguard.
Rollas remarked, “My concern here is not to shame you, No.” about the actress’s drug use. I’m worried that you need aid. The Guild has helped a lot of our members before you, and it was quite helpful. “Getting help is not a crime.”
Rollas, on the other hand, attacked Regina Daniels’ mother, Rita, saying, “If your daughter is sick and her home is in trouble, AGN elections should not be your top priority.” Our Guild needs to be a secure environment, and when leaders openly defend bad practices as “a celebrity lifestyle,” it puts our younger members in danger. “All those people who are telling you to run for AGN President are your enemies.” And all those famous people who know the truth but still blame Emeka Rollas are the Guild’s worst adversaries.
But Regina Daniels quickly criticized Rollas for talking badly about her family, especially her mother, who always praised him.
